Monday, July 17, 2006

Today was our best day with Jia yet. We’re finally on a regular schedule of eating and napping, and boy, does it help everyone! We actually ate breakfast, lunch and dinner today! And Jia bopped and danced at each meal!

Jia had her first real bath this morning. We had mostly been scrubbing her off but today was a full submersion. Joe got in the tub with her, and as you can see, she had a good ol’ time! I was even able to clip her nails while she was in there!

Another first, I was able to carry her in the Baby Bjorn while we went around town. She was pretty content as long as I kept moving. I also fed her a bottle and we had some good cuddle time. And, I held her and carried her around twice without the carrier and she didn’t yelp for Joe then either!

Jia had her first dip in the pool today as well. She loved it!

We had to laugh because Jia was on the bed with all her toys around her but was making her best effort to move towards the nightstand. We figured she wanted the bookmark because she likes tassels. Or the crinkly plastic bag. Nope. Under everything was the spine of a New Yorker magazine. That was her goal. For tearing, of course.

We had an interesting night. When we’re in our hotel room and Jia sees Joe it’s like this fear kicks and she needs to grab him with all her might. At bedtime this evening, and naptime yesterday, it was hard for him to put her down in her crib without her becoming quite upset. Tonight, after a few unsuccessful attempts, I took her and rocked and sang to her and she eventually went down without issue. Another first!

We’re so ready to come home. We were very relieved to find out that we got on the direct Tokyo-Minneapolis flight, no more stops on the way. Should be so much easier.

One more day!
